    As a Data Management Lead within the JPMorgan Planning and Analysis (P&A) organization, you will be building and managing our data platform to provide our P&A stakeholders with a one stop shop for all their data needs. You will own the delivery of platform features and delivery of data on the platform with a focus on client experience. You will work with our P&A stakeholders to gather data requirements, translate that into actionable stories and partner with Technology team to deliver the same.

    Job responsibilities

    • Working with Technology and Business stakeholders to onboard and manage data sets from strategic sources to support financial forecasting and reporting

    • Streamline data sourcing, transformation, calculation, accuracy assessment and reporting of financial data sets

    • Partnering with Technology to modernize our data platform - includes building foundational capabilities to support data quality & governance, data process management, data distribution, data analysis & testing, etc.

    • Analyzing, evaluating, and challenging both the current and future state business processes and architecture to identify areas of opportunity for improvement / automation around the forecast data processes

    • Working with internal stakeholders to understand their data and process requirements and deliver data services in a timely manner

    • Executing within a fast-paced environment and leveraging the Agile framework

    • Leveraging various technologies and data analytics skills to analyze and test correctness of data assets as they get onboarded
